A leading technology company is seeking a Junior Infrastructure Architect to assist in technical engineering support. This hands-on role involves collaborating with the Solution Architect and Engineering Team to maintain Gateway availability, provide design changes, and support troubleshooting.
Ideal candidates will have strong communication skills and the ability to work independently, with experience in VMware and infrastructure management. The position also requires weekly travel within the South/Southwest region.
